H3: Types of hosting Offered by Yahoo
Shared Hosting: Ideal for beginners, shared hosting allows multiple websites to share the same server resources. This option is budget-friendly and easy to manage.
VPS Hosting: Virtual private server (VPS) hosting offers more control and resources. It’s suitable for growing businesses that require dedicated resources without the cost of a full server.
Dedicated Hosting: For large businesses with high traffic needs, dedicated hosting provides an entire server for one user. This guarantees optimal performance and customization.
E-Commerce Hosting: Tailored for online stores, Yahoo’s e-commerce hosting includes shopping cart software and secure payment gateways.

H2: Limitations of Yahoo Web Hosting
While Yahoo offers robust web hosting features, it does have some limitations:
Higher Costs: Compared to competitors like Bluehost or HostGator, Yahoo’s plans may appear pricier for similar services.
Limited Customization on Shared Plans: Users on shared hosting plans may find fewer customization options available compared to VPS or dedicated plans.
Variable Performance: Depending on the hosting plan and configurations, performance can fluctuate, particularly during peak traffic times.
